The opening brings peach, mandarin orange, apricot, and plum forward with a brisk cassia edge. The fruit feels ripe but not syrupy, and it moves quickly into a large floral heart. Jasmine, narcissus, ylang-ylang, rose, freesia, lily-of-the-valley, palisander rosewood, orchid, and cyclamen create a dense, yellow bouquet that reads as classic and slightly formal. The base settles into musk, sandalwood, oakmoss, cedar, and vanilla. The vanilla adds a soft sweetness while the oakmoss and cedar keep the finish dry and woody. The overall character is fruity, woody, powdery, sweet, yellow floral, floral, white floral, musky, green, and citrus.
